What is the electronic signature lawfulness for purchasing in European Union

The electronic signature lawfulness for purchasing in the European Union refers to the legal framework that governs the use of electronic signatures in commercial transactions. Under the eIDAS Regulation, which came into effect in July 2016, electronic signatures are recognized as legally binding, provided they meet specific criteria. This regulation ensures that electronic signatures have the same legal standing as handwritten signatures, facilitating smoother and more efficient purchasing processes across member states.

In the context of purchasing, electronic signatures can streamline agreements and contracts, reducing the need for physical paperwork. Businesses can confidently engage in transactions knowing that their electronic signatures will be valid and enforceable in legal disputes.

Key elements of the electronic signature lawfulness for purchasing in European Union

Several key elements define the lawfulness of electronic signatures for purchasing in the European Union:

  • Consent: All parties must consent to use electronic signatures and understand the implications.
  • Integrity: The signed document must remain unchanged after signing, ensuring the authenticity of the agreement.
  • Identification: The signers must be identifiable, which can be achieved through various authentication methods.
  • Legal compliance: The electronic signature must comply with the relevant laws and regulations, such as eIDAS.

Digital vs. Paper-Based Signing

Digital signing offers several advantages over traditional paper-based signing methods:

  • Efficiency: Digital signatures speed up the signing process, reducing turnaround times for agreements.
  • Cost savings: Businesses can save on printing, mailing, and storage costs associated with paper documents.
  • Accessibility: Documents can be signed from anywhere, making it easier for remote teams and clients to engage.
  • Environmental impact: Reducing paper usage contributes to sustainability efforts.
